Lesson #1 Do your research
Sweet emotion • Baby announcements • Birthday wishes • Romantic messages
Lesson #2 Test in the real world
tweet2hold Nuit Blanche 2011 Toronto
Photo courtesy of mikelewisphotographer.com
Photo courtesy of mikelewisphotographer.com
Nuit Blanche 2011 Toronto
Photo courtesy of mikelewisphotographer.com
Lesson #3 Idea selects the technology
“Paper holds a memory.” –John Guppy, Toronto Origami Society
Lesson #4 You are not your target audience
Jake Barton is smart “The broader you go with your work, the simpler it needs to be.”
“People can be more interesting than technology.” --Local Projects | vimeo.com/54561376
Lesson #5 Accumulation is a powerful aesthetic tool
Video about tweet2hold’s physical data visualization project for Social Media Week Toronto 2012:
vimeo.com/43832564
Lesson Recap Do your research Test in the real world Idea selects the technology You are not your target audience Accumulation is a powerful aesthetic tool
